Dividend and Book Value Trends:
- ARMOUR paid monthly common stock dividends of $0.24 per common share per month, totaling $0.72 for the quarter.
- The book value per common share was $18.59 as of quarter-end, with a more recent estimate of $16.56 on April 23.
- The stable dividend is maintained due to attractive returns available in the medium term, despite book value fluctuations caused by market volatility.
Portfolio Performance and Strategy:
- ARMOUR's agency portfolio experienced a modest 2 basis points of tightening in Q1, followed by a 15 basis points widening in MBS spreads in April due to global market volatility.
- The portfolio is diversified across 30-year coupon stacks, with an overweight in 5.5% and 6% coupons, aiming to capitalize on attractive spread and carry opportunities.
- The strategy is driven by a focus on liquidity, leveraging supportive technicals, and participating in spread tightening while maintaining defensiveness against market volatility.
Interest Rate Environment and Spread Dynamics:
- The rates market is pricing in over 3 Fed rate cuts this year, reflecting a dovish reaction to a weakening economy, which is favorable for MBS.
- Spreads between MBS and SOFRSOFR-- are hovering around 200 basis points, presenting significant value for mortgage investors.
- ARMOUR seeks to capitalize on these dynamics by investing in attractive agency MBS opportunities with compelling ROEs.
GSE Reform and Regulatory Developments:
- Bill Pulte's comments at the FHFAFHB-- and Scott Bessent's actions at the Treasury suggest potential acceleration of GSE reform under the current administration.
- ARMOUR views structural changes as a long-term process and anticipates broad implications for economic stability and growth.
- Key aspects of reform to watch include sovereign backstop changes, guarantee fees, and structural modifications to risk weights and ratings.
